Output 373ba612d9428f3f79f603a8fa841cb34b5bba75ca5d23dcf3908ea94a5b2f8f:0

value
10587942
script pubkey
OP_0 OP_PUSHBYTES_32 74b9bb91e27d5991ee1c237d4c42a612107bdd803db130c51170ccdfc52e2767
address
bc1qwjumhy0z04vermsuyd75cs4xzgg8hhvq8kcnp3g3wrxdl3fwyans3gmda3
transaction
373ba612d9428f3f79f603a8fa841cb34b5bba75ca5d23dcf3908ea94a5b2f8f
spent
true